Transaction 064994dc6b29c16fa1a85d1053e1fa8b5e789bdf78891afd336e4c63a2de7e37

1 Input
2 Outputs
  • 064994dc6b29c16fa1a85d1053e1fa8b5e789bdf78891afd336e4c63a2de7e37:0
  • value  39500000
    address  1MXWMZxvTZTKuRK1iyvhrYdBhRsHQmNZ5N
  • 064994dc6b29c16fa1a85d1053e1fa8b5e789bdf78891afd336e4c63a2de7e37:1
  • value  1550178105
    address  3HwqVwjmd8BTirpFd8ct4RjShHajtoPNsx